The National Football League and Amazon expanded their partnership to include ‘thousands of officially licensed products.’ Amazon’s new merchandise offering includes brands like NFL Pro Line, Fanatics, New Era and Outerstuff.

However, items from Nike, the league’s uniform provider, will not be included. The sportswear brand’s short trial with Amazon ended in 2019.

“As part of the National Football League and Amazon’s collaboration to expand the assortment of officially licensed NFL products, Fanatics will be opening an NFL storefront on Amazon in the near future and, along with other authorised sellers, is now enhancing the fan shopping experience through an increased selection of officially licensed NFL products,” stated a Fanatics spokesperson.

While Amazon has sold NFL merchandise previously, the lines were limited. The eCommerce platform will now feature everything from jersey replicas and headwear to tailgating items. The move has the potential to transform the multibillion-dollar market for fan gear.

According to Sportico, a website dedicated to covering sports business, it is unknown if the new agreement is part of a pilot program or the beginnings of a long term partnership.

In a statement to Sportico, Amazon said it ‘continues to collaborate with the NFL to enhance our customer experience and we look forward to expanding our assortment of NFL products.’

The new pact comes just a week after Amazon secured the exclusive rights to the NFL’s Thursday Night Football. The deal totals more than $100 billion.

The partnership launched on Wednesday, March 24th. The retail giants’ new contract with the NFL is said to be worth $1.32 billion annually.
